Misconception #5: Energy Healing Is a New Age Fad

Despite its recent surge in popularity, energy healing is not a passing trend. Its roots can be found in ancient practices from cultures around the world, such as Traditional Chinese Medicine and Ayurveda. The resurgence of interest in these methods is driven by a growing awareness of holistic health and wellness, as more people seek comprehensive approaches to their well-being.
